Dieter Goebbels retires from the post in 2018

Dr Thomas Götting has been appointed XL Catlin country manager Germany. He succeeds Dieter Goebbels, who will retire in early 2018.

Götting, who previously held positions at Atradius and Coface, will take up the post on 1 January 2018 and will be based in Cologne.

He will report into XL Catlin chief executive client & country management Kelly Lyles.

Lyles commented on the appointment and the importance of the German market, saying: “The German economy expanded by 0.7% in the first half of 2017, its fastest pace in three years and, as the largest economy in Europe, it is a key market for XL Catlin.”

She added: “Thomas has the client focused and solution oriented approach that our business partners have come to expect from us. I am confident that he will lead our team to develop an even stronger presence across product lines and client segments in Germany.”

Commenting on Goebbels’ retirement, she said: “Dieter’s successful insurance career has spanned 45 years. We thank him for his dedication in helping XL Catlin build a very strong and loyal client base in the market. He will stay with us for a transition period to ensure a smooth hand-over to Thomas.”
